Many of the artists involved in this project gathered at PS Arts this afternoon to view the finished picture, eat Sunflower Cupcakes and admire the Brownies’ Sunflower memorial wall. Representatives of the Isobel Hospice joined us to share the celebration. The fabulous weather reflected the bright sunflower theme and showed off the fantastic finished artwork to good effect.
Now the hard work starts for Sharon who has committed to raising £30k for the Hospice. She will be travelling with the masterpiece to local venues to show it off and sell £10 lottery tickets with the winner becoming the new owner of the work. Meanwhile the Brownies have been raising funds by selling the sunflowers they have made to visitors, who have added their personal messages to those the have lost to the centre of the flowers. Sarah has been busy baking mini Sunflower cupcakes (which are delicious and selling fast).
